    When a young person with autistic spectrum disorders enters secondary school, there are lots of new factors to consider.

    This books looks at:

    " making good transitions from primary school

    " how to provide helpful INSET for colleagues (including teachers, senior managers, support staff and lunchtime supervisers)

    " using a special interest as a tool for learning

    " record-keeping, IEPs and sharing information across the school

    " subject disapplication and formal examinations

    " social strategies to employ in a large high school

    " useful tips for staff - what to do and what not to do

    " work experience, careers and self-advocacy

    The importance of working closely with parents is also covered, as is dealing with challenging behaviour.
